Always do what you said you would

Imagine you’re hiring someone to fix your roof. You’d want them to show up when they say they will, do quality work, and give you a heads-up if there’s a hiccup, right?

That’s the same recipe for trust when you’re the one wearing the tool belt. Reliability, craftsmanship, and solid communication are your bricks-and-mortar.

Stay on top of your taxes

Now, taxes might feel like a maze of paperwork and jargon, but trust us, it’s worth getting right.

Forgetting to claim business expenses is like throwing money down the drain. Stay organised, track your income, log your expenses — and those tax deductions will be like finding gold in your toolbox.

Tools and resources for financial empowerment

Lucky for us, living in the digital age means apps and software can do the heavy lifting.

From tracking expenses to sending invoices, there’s a tool for every job. Cloud accounting apps like Xero and Sage have changed the game for accountants and businesses alike all over the world.
